Smoke alarms are ubiquitous devices found within homes and buildings, serving a primordial role in enhancing safety and preventing tragedies associated with fire. Among the various indicators on these devices, the red light holds significant importance. Observing a red light illuminating from a smoke alarm can evoke a mixture of curiosity and concern among inhabitants. What, precisely, does it signify?
Typically, a red light on a smoke alarm serves multiple purposes, and its meaning can vary depending on the design of the specific model. The most recognizable function of the red light is to indicate the presence of smoke or heat in the vicinity. This signal is pivotal; it alerts occupants to the potential danger that could manifest as a fire. The moment the smoke alarm detects smoke particles or an abnormal rise in temperature, the red light usually activates, often accompanied by a piercing alarm. This immediate notification is designed to initiate a swift response, ideally minimizing harm.
However, the presence of a continuously blinking red light may indicate that the device is functioning correctly and is simply monitoring the environment for threats. This is particularly common in modern smoke detectors equipped with advanced technology designed to differentiate between false alarms and actual threats. Manufacturers often incorporate this feature to ensure that occupants are reassured of their smoke alarm’s operability.
Furthermore, the red light can also serve as a signal for low battery conditions, prompting users to replace batteries in a timely manner to ensure the device operates optimally. Some alarms may feature a steady red light when the battery is running low, necessitating attention and intervention to maintain safety in the abode.
In some advanced smoke detectors, the red light may signify a more complex system status, such as silence mode or the need for maintenance. For instance, if the red light begins to flash intermittently, it can indicate that the alarm is not functioning optimally and may require servicing. This multifunctionality of the red light underpins the smoke alarm’s role as a crucial sentinel in safeguarding lives and property.
